A Chapter 7 insolvency can stay on your credit report for 10 years; for Chapter 13, it's 7 years. At least for the very first several years after your case ends, you'll likely have problem with approvals for loans, home loans or charge card. In the much shorter term, your credit report can nosedive by 100-200 points.

We'll detail the financial obligations that can't be released in the next area. Getting a "clean slate" through bankruptcy is a relative term. Bankruptcy does not erase all financial duties.

Your co-signer concurred to pay your loan if you didn't or could not pay. When you declare bankruptcy, your co-signer still may be lawfully obliged to pay all or part of your loan. Bankruptcy is a legal procedure to assist people who can't pay their financial obligations get a clean slate. When you declare bankruptcy, a federal court actions in and either: wipes out your debts, or sets up a plan so you can repay them gradually, frequently for less than you really owe.
